Ticket: Drift in Harkell search tuning config

The relevance tuning values on the canary node no longer match the release branch. Someone adjusted field boosts and the phrase-match penalty directly in production during last week's hotfix and skipped the PR. Release 9.2 should ship with the reviewed values, not the ad-hoc ones. The approved configuration for sign-off is as follows.

deployment values, kafog-tawip:
[istwyn]
host = istwyn.nelvrosys.internal
user = istwyn_svc
database = istwyn_prod

Runbook: Driftbell firmware channel. The `stable` channel promotes builds from `beta` every Tuesday after soak metrics clear. If a device fleet reports boot loops, freeze the channel via the Ferncastle console before rolling back — rollback without a freeze causes devices to re-fetch the bad build mid-flash. Canary cohorts in the Marlowick lab get builds 48h early; check their crash dashboard first. Promotion criteria, freeze steps, and the rollback checklist are documented on this page:

operations page: https://confluence.lumicsys.internal/projects/display/projects/display

Effective next quarter, Veltrane Goods will move fulfilment from Harbrook Freight to Quillhaven Logistics. The change follows repeated delays on the Ostmere corridor and a 14% rise in per-pallet costs. Quillhaven has committed to two-day delivery across all western depots and a fixed tariff through year-end. Sales leads should brief account holders on revised delivery windows before the cutover date. Customer-facing messaging will be circulated by the operations desk. The rationale tied to our broader expansion plans is summarised below.

board note of tagug-hahag: Praionax Logistics is in early talks to buy Julaxek Group for about $36.3 million. The Julmir launch date is March 1, and nothing goes to the press before then.

# Log sampling for the Wrennet notification service
# This service emits roughly 40k log lines per minute at peak, so we
# sample INFO at 5% and keep WARN/ERROR at 100%. If support needs full
# traces for an incident, flip sample_rate to 1.0 for no more than one
# hour — the sink fills quickly. Sampled logs are written to the store below.

replica DSN, yadup-hahig: mongodb://gilys_svc:Mx@db-5f8f.norvasoft.internal:5432/eliion